July 6, 1941 - March 26, 2006

GRANITE FALLS -- John Charles Bronson, 64, of Granite Falls died Sunday at the Chippewa County Montevideo Hospital.

The service will be at 11 a.m. Thursday at Granite Falls Lutheran Church. Burial will be at Ft. Snelling National Cemetery.

Visitation will be for one hour prior to the service at the church on Thursday. Arrangements are with Wing-Bain Funeral Home in Granite Falls.

He was born July 6, 1941, in Litchfield to Hardy and Ethel (Markel) Bronson. He grew up in Clarkfield. His family moved to Redwood Falls when he was 12 years old. He graduated from Redwood Falls High School in 1959. He served in the U.S. Navy from 1960 to 1964.

He married Madelyn Jensen on Jan. 8, 1961. They lived in Norfolk, Va., and moved to Granite Falls in 1964. He worked at UPS as a driver and later as a supervisor. He was the transportation director for the Granite Falls School busing system for many years, owner of a Western store, and most recently, Mid-Continent Cabinets. He retired in 2004.

He is survived by his wife; daughter Pam (and Shawn) Teal of Richmond; daughter-in-law: Lisa Bronson of Burnsville; six grandchildren; and one brother: Robert (and Bobbie) Bronson of Cumberland, Wis.

He was preceded in death by his son: Paul; two brothers and two sisters.
